Conducting a weapon sale online usually calls for an FFL dealer under the laws of the USA, so we're only going to concentrate on Federal gun regulations here - Body Armor. When acquiring a gun from an FFL, you'll require to have the weapon "moved" to you by means of an FFL Transfer. A transfer occurs by you submitting an ATF type, called Form 4473 (the guns transaction record), and pleasing the background check needs

Commonly, this means that the FFL will conduct a federal history check on you through the government National Split second Lawbreaker Examine System (NICS). Some states have extra forms/processes that have to be complied with (we're looking at you, The golden state), some states utilize their very own background check system through their very own law enforcement companies, and some states permit for the belongings of a legitimate Concealed Defense Authorization to please the background check needs.

The majority of the concerns I get regarding firearm belongings by a forbidden person, concern limiting orders or domestic physical violence costs. Some individuals have limiting orders against them also though they've never ever done anything incorrect. If the restraining order is to prevent the harassment, tracking, or intimidating of an intimate partner or their youngster, after that the subject of the limiting order is a prohibited individual and may not possess weapons while the limiting order holds.
However, there are some offenses that can have penalties of over a year in prison specifically repeat offenses. This can be challenging. As an example, if a person has been founded guilty of a violation that has a listed punishment of 1 14 months in jail and the person's sentence really did not consist of any prison time, then they are still a prohibited individual since they were convicted of a crime that was culpable (whether they got the punishment or otherwise) by over a year in jail.

It is very important to keep in mind that this is the federal interpretation just some states have stricter definitions on what weapons are and who is restricted from having them.
It is not simply the complete weapon that counts as a firearm the structure or receiver (or any type of object that can be conveniently exchanged a framework or receiver) is also thought about to be a firearm, although it can't discharge a projectile by itself. Be mindful right here this implies that particular components of he said a gun are dealt with as if they were complete firearms/guns.
These extra parts of the interpretation aren't worth discussing in this overview, nevertheless, because if you are not allowed to have a shotgun, you clearly aren't permitted to possess silencers and explosives. There are some exemptions to this definition. For instance, black powder/ muzzle-loading weapons aren't technically "guns" within the interpretation of federal regulation since they are spared as "antique" firearms also though they may have been made yesterday.
